Novartis, Teva and Mylan to supply around 200 millions of doses of antimalarial drugs to fight against corona virus

Hydroxychloroquine and a related drug, chloroquine, are currently under evaluation in clinical trials for the treatment of COVID-19. Also, there are few results suggested that Hydroxychloroquine is effective against COVID-19. Three pharma giants Novartis, Mylan and Teva Pharma announced that they will donate millions of doses of hydroxychloroquine to support the global COVID-19 pandemic response.
